Maison >développement back-end >tutoriel php >Utilisation de PHP pour développer un système de planification des ressources d'entreprise (ERP) qui implémente des fonctions d'enquête de satisfaction client
Utilisez PHP pour développer un système de planification des ressources d'entreprise (ERP) qui implémente des fonctions d'enquête de satisfaction client
Alors que les entreprises se concentrent de plus en plus sur l'amélioration de la satisfaction client, le système de planification des ressources d'entreprise (ERP), en tant qu'outil important pour la gestion de l'information, doit également être intégré avec lui s'adapter. Dans les systèmes ERP traditionnels, les fonctions dédiées aux enquêtes de satisfaction client ne sont généralement pas intégrées. Afin d'améliorer la compétitivité de l'entreprise et de mieux répondre aux besoins des clients, nous devons développer un module fonctionnel d'enquête de satisfaction client dans le système ERP existant. Cet article présentera comment développer et implémenter cette fonction à l'aide de PHP et fournira des exemples de code correspondants.
1. Analyse des besoins
Avant de développer le module fonctionnel d'enquête de satisfaction client du système ERP, nous devons d'abord procéder à une analyse des besoins pour clarifier les fonctions et les objectifs. Voici notre analyse de la demande pour cette fonction :
1. Conception de questionnaires : capable de concevoir différents questionnaires en fonction des différents besoins de l'entreprise et de configurer de manière flexible les options de questions et les méthodes de mise en page. La conception du questionnaire doit inclure différents types de questions telles que des questions à choix unique, à choix multiples et à remplir.
2. Distribution du questionnaire : le questionnaire conçu peut être distribué aux clients, et diverses méthodes telles que les messages texte, les e-mails et WeChat sont prises en charge pour l'envoi des questionnaires.
3. Statistiques et analyse des données : il peut générer automatiquement des rapports statistiques correspondants basés sur les données du questionnaire rempli par les clients pour analyser et évaluer les résultats de l'enquête.
4. Gestion des commentaires des clients : capacité à gérer les commentaires des clients, y compris des fonctions telles que l'affichage des informations sur les commentaires des clients et la réponse aux clients.
2. Conception du système
Après avoir clarifié les exigences fonctionnelles, nous pouvons commencer à concevoir le système. La phase de conception doit être divisée en deux parties : la conception de la base de données et la conception de l'interface.
1. Conception de la base de données : Créez d'abord une base de données, comprenant les tables clés suivantes :
2. Conception de l'interface : déterminez l'interface principale du système en fonction de l'analyse de la demande et utilisez HTML et CSS pour la conception de la mise en page et du style. Les principales interfaces comprennent :
3. Exemples de code
Voici quelques exemples de code qui utilisent PHP et MySQL pour implémenter la fonction d'enquête de satisfaction client :
1 Interface de conception de questionnaire (questionnaire_design.php) :
<?php // 获取已有问题列表 $questions = get_questions(); foreach ($questions as $question) { // 根据问题类型生成特定的输入框 switch ($question['type']) { case 'single_choice': echo '<input type="radio" name="'.$question['id'].'" value="'.$option['id'].'">'.$option['label'].'<br>'; break; case 'multiple_choice': echo '<input type="checkbox" name="'.$question['id'].'[]" value="'.$option['id'].'">'.$option['label'].'<br>'; break; case 'text': echo '<textarea name="'.$question['id'].'"></textarea><br>'; break; } } ?>
2. .php ) :
<?php // 获取客户列表 $customers = get_customers(); foreach ($customers as $customer) { echo '<input type="checkbox" name="customers[]" value="'.$customer['id'].'">'.$customer['name'].'<br>'; } ?>
3. Interface de statistiques du questionnaire (questionnaire_stat.php) :
<?php // 获取问卷回答统计数据 $statistics = get_questionnaire_statistics(); foreach ($statistics as $item) { echo '问题:'.$item['question'].'<br>'; echo '统计结果:'.$item['result'].'<br><br>'; } ?>
4. Interface de gestion des commentaires clients (feedback_manage.php) :
<?php // 获取客户反馈信息 $feedbacks = get_customer_feedbacks(); foreach ($feedbacks as $feedback) { echo '客户:'.$feedback['customer'].'<br>'; echo '反馈内容:'.$feedback['content'].'<br><br>'; } ?>
Grâce à l'exemple de code ci-dessus, nous pouvons mettre en œuvre une simple enquête de satisfaction client. fonction module du système ERP. Bien entendu, en fonction des besoins spécifiques, vous pouvez encore améliorer et optimiser le code pour rendre le système plus complet et plus facile à utiliser.
Résumé :
Cet article présente la méthode d'utilisation de PHP pour développer un système de planification des ressources de l'entreprise qui implémente des fonctions d'enquête de satisfaction client et fournit des exemples de code correspondants. Avec l'ajout de cette fonctionnalité, les entreprises peuvent mieux évaluer et améliorer la qualité de leurs services, améliorer la satisfaction des clients et améliorer leur compétitivité. Bien entendu, dans le processus de développement actuel, nous devons également procéder aux ajustements et extensions appropriés en fonction des besoins spécifiques afin de rendre le système plus conforme aux besoins réels de l'entreprise.
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!